GlobalVoices on Ethio bloggers on the CUD trial

Just posted a GlobalVoices roundup on Ethiopian bloggers' reaction to the CUD trial verdict.

Ethiopian bloggers first to report shock guilty verdict

Ethiopian bloggers were among the first to report on a court’s shock decision to convict 38 opposition politicians of a range of serious charges including “outrages against the constitution” earlier this week. (Here is the BBC story on the trial, and past GlobalVoices coverage.)

There are no quotes from pro-government bloggers in the round-up because, as far as I can tell, there are still no active, pro-government bloggers out there.
